Understanding Lawn Aeration

Lawn aeration is a process that helps to alleviate soil compaction, promote healthy root growth, and enhance the overall appearance of the lawn. Soil compaction occurs when the soil is densely packed, making it difficult for air, water, and nutrients to reach the roots of the grass. This can lead to a range of problems, including poor drainage, reduced grass growth, and increased susceptibility to diseases and pests. Aeration helps to break up compacted soil, allowing the roots to grow deeper and the grass to thrive.

Types of Lawn Aeration

There are two main types of lawn aeration: spike aeration and core aeration. Spike aeration involves using a device with spikes or tines to puncture the soil, creating small holes for air, water, and nutrients to enter. Core aeration, on the other hand, involves removing small plugs of soil from the lawn, creating holes that are typically deeper and more effective than those created by spike aeration. Core aeration is generally considered to be the more effective method, as it removes a small amount of soil and thatch, allowing for better air, water, and nutrient circulation.

Determining the Ideal Depth of Aeration Plugs

The depth of aeration plugs is critical for the effectiveness of the aeration process. The ideal depth will depend on the type of grass, soil conditions, and climate. In general, aeration plugs should be between 2 and 3 inches deep, depending on the specific conditions of the lawn. For lawns with heavy clay soils, deeper plugs may be necessary to effectively break up compaction and improve drainage. For lawns with sandy soils, shallower plugs may be sufficient.

What is the best time to aerate a lawn for optimal results?

The best time to aerate a lawn depends on the type of grass and the climate. For cool-season grasses, such as Kentucky bluegrass and perennial ryegrass, it is best to aerate in the fall, typically between August and October. This allows the grass to recover from the aeration process before the winter months. For warm-season grasses, such as Bermudagrass and zoysiagrass, it is best to aerate in the late spring to early summer, typically between May and July.

Aerating a lawn at the right time can help to minimize stress and promote healthy growth. Aerating in the fall can help to relieve soil compaction and promote root growth, which can lead to a denser and more vibrant lawn in the spring. Aerating in the late spring to early summer can help to improve soil drainage and reduce thatch buildup, which can lead to a healthier and more robust lawn during the hot summer months. It is essential to avoid aerating a lawn during periods of extreme weather, such as intense heat or drought, as this can cause additional stress to the grass.

How often should I aerate my lawn to maintain its health and appearance?

The frequency of lawn aeration depends on various factors, including soil type, climate, and usage. Generally, it is recommended to aerate a lawn at least once a year, but the frequency may vary depending on the specific conditions. For example, lawns with heavy clay soils or those that are subject to heavy foot traffic may require more frequent aeration, typically every 6-12 months. On the other hand, lawns with well-draining soils and minimal usage may only require aeration every 2-3 years.

Regular aeration can help to maintain a lawn’s health and appearance by promoting healthy root growth, improving soil drainage, and reducing thatch buildup. However, over-aerating a lawn can be detrimental, as it can cause damage to the grass roots and lead to bare spots. It is essential to monitor the lawn’s condition and adjust the aeration frequency accordingly. Additionally, it is recommended to aerate a lawn during the growing season, when the grass is actively growing, to minimize stress and promote recovery.

Can lawn aeration be combined with other lawn care practices for optimal results?

Yes, lawn aeration can be combined with other lawn care practices to achieve optimal results. In fact, aeration is often more effective when combined with other practices such as fertilization, seeding, and weed control. For example, aerating a lawn before fertilizing can help to improve soil drainage and promote healthy root growth, allowing the fertilizer to be more effectively absorbed by the grass. Similarly, aerating a lawn before seeding can help to improve soil contact and promote germination, leading to a thicker and more robust lawn.

Combining lawn aeration with other practices can also help to address specific lawn care issues. For instance, aerating a lawn with heavy thatch buildup can be combined with dethatching or power raking to remove the excess thatch and promote healthy growth. Additionally, aerating a lawn with compacted soils can be combined with topdressing to add organic matter and improve soil structure.
